Performance is often determined by factors such as power and channel stability , directly affecting the signal quality . Range can vary greatly based on signal type , wattage levels, and environmental circumstances ; assume distances from a several hundred feet to past a mile , but this is extremely vulnerable to disruption . Setup generally necessitates binding the VTX to your radio and adjusting the output level, ensuring suitability with your visual receiver . Evaluate antenna orientation for peak performance . Check your transmission strength before operation. Always confirm compliance with local regulations regarding power limits. Resolving Typical Difficulties with Your Standard Video VTX Experiencing problems with your classic video VTX ? Several common issues can happen . Initially , confirm your electrical supply – a insufficient feed can lead to broadcast degradation . Next , examine the antenna for damage ; a broken aerial drastically lowers signal strength. In addition, make sure your signal cord isn't broken, as this can create noise .
